1) SKU rationalization reviews: Audit profit, turnover, sales share

You listed a new product at midnight, told yourself it would round out the collection, and by the following Saturday you had three listings with under five views, two with dead inventory sitting in your spare room, and one you actively dread restocking. The catalog grew. The shop didn’t.

That gap between a wider catalog and actual growth is where SKU rationalization lives. The core practice is an audit: you look at every product you carry, measure how it performs, and decide whether it earns its place. Not sentimental attachment, not launch-week optimism. Profitability, inventory turnover, and contribution to overall sales volume are the criteria that actually matter. Items that fail across all three are candidates for a phase-out, discounting through remaining stock until they’re gone, which does mean temporarily shrinking the cross-sell surface, but that’s a smaller cost than the carrying cost and the attention drain of keeping dead weight listed.

The fuller version of this practice runs as a recurring governance loop rather than a one-time cleanup. You collect sales and markdown data, check where each product sits in its lifecycle, and listen to what customers are actually buying versus what you hoped they would buy. Faster-moving, higher-value products get priority: more stock depth, closer attention. Slower items get reduced stock and less frequent review, a differentiated policy by segment rather than equal treatment across everything you sell.

Wide assortments create a specific kind of operational drag that’s easy to underestimate. Short-lifecycle products in a bloated catalog are prone to stock-out gaps precisely because attention is spread too thin. The fix isn’t simply listing fewer things; it’s building a habit of evaluating what stays and what goes on a defined cadence, using sales performance and markdown costs as your signal, not gut feel.

Knowing which products to cut gets sharper once you rank everything you carry by actual contribution with profitability segmentation.

2) ABC analysis: The 80/20 map for cutting dead stock

ABC analysis is simply a ranking system, but what it produces is a permission slip. Pull your historical sales data, sort every product by its share of total revenue, and three groups emerge naturally. Your A items, typically generating around 80% of store revenue despite being a fraction of your catalog, are the ones carrying the shop. B items contribute steadily but not dominantly. C items are the slow-movers, the dead stock, the listings you refresh out of habit rather than evidence.

The C tier is where clarity gets uncomfortable. These are your worst performers by revenue share, and holding inventory on them costs you twice: once in actual carrying costs (storage space, tied-up cash, order minimums you hit to keep them stocked), and again in the attention you redirect toward managing them instead of deepening what already sells. Discontinuing items you once believed in is uncomfortable in a way that the data doesn’t fully dissolve, but the 80/20 principle is useful precisely here: if a product is outside the cohort driving the overwhelming share of your revenue, it needs a justification beyond “it might eventually catch on.”

Applying this practically looks like three decisions:

  • A items earn stock depth and priority restocking, because a stockout here costs you real revenue.
  • B items get steady management, enough inventory to stay available without over-committing.
  • C items get a phase-out path: discount through remaining stock, remove the listing, and stop reordering.

Viewed this way, SKU rationalization is a recurring read on which products have earned their place by the metrics that actually move a business: profitability, turnover rate, and share of total sales volume. A one-time purge is the snapshot read, fixing the catalog to the numbers of a single run. Running the analysis once gives you a snapshot. Running it on a cadence gives you a policy, and a policy is what keeps the catalog from drifting back toward dead weight the next time a midnight listing idea sounds convincing.

3) Demand validation: Three-question gate to stop SKU bloat

A catalog audit clears the damage. An intake gate stops it from rebuilding.

The C-tier products you just phased out didn’t appear overnight. Each one passed through an unguarded door: a supplier pitch that sounded reasonable, a variant added because someone asked once, a hunch that never got pressure-tested against actual buyer behavior. Without a consistent checkpoint before new SKUs enter, the catalog drifts back toward bloat on its own schedule, and the next ABC analysis becomes the same uncomfortable conversation all over again.

The checkpoint logic is straightforward: no new SKU enters the catalog until it clears three questions. First, is there documented demand, meaning orders, waitlists, or search data showing customers are already looking for this specific product? Second, does it earn its carry costs on projected margin, accounting for storage, fulfillment labor, and reorder minimums? Third, does it genuinely extend what already sells, or does it just add a variation for variation’s sake? A product that can’t answer all three clearly is a future C-item in disguise. Even a well-run gate can trim safety stock thin enough to sting during an unexpected demand spike, so the threshold here is validation, not perfection, but validation has to mean more than a gut feeling about what might sell.

The operational case for this discipline is harder to argue against than the emotional one. Portfolio complexity carries real costs in changeover time, storage overhead, and the supplier relationships that quietly fray when order volumes splinter across too many SKUs. Analysis attributed to McKinsey puts complexity reduction in the range of 5–10% cost savings, which on a lean operation isn’t a rounding error. Supply-chain research adds that stripping redundant slow-movers from a catalog doesn’t reliably shrink customers’ perception of variety, because customers experience clutter as absence, not abundance.

When the gate holds, the products that do enter have cleared a bar. They arrive with evidence behind them instead of optimism, and that distinction is exactly what separates a catalog that compounds from one that just accumulates.

4) Product lifecycle analysis: Make keep-or-kill decisions

A product you carry sits somewhere on a curve, and the only question that matters is whether you know where.

The keep-or-kill decision is easier when you stop treating SKU performance as a snapshot and start reading it as a trajectory. A product in its introduction phase will look like a loser on week-three revenue data; the same product in genuine decline will look identical. The lifecycle stage is what separates a slow starter worth holding from a slow mover worth cutting, and confusing the two is exactly how dead stock accumulates while you wait for a recovery that already happened and ended.

The workflow that makes this tractable isn’t complicated, but it has to be sequential. You collect the performance data first: sell-through rate, margin after storage and fulfillment costs, and sales velocity over at least 90 days. Then you layer in the product’s lifecycle stage (climbing, plateaued, or sliding), because a declining SKU with acceptable current margin is already costing you more than it appears, in carrying overhead that compounds forward. Demand forecasting comes last, fed by that lifecycle read, so you’re projecting from the actual trend rather than from the peak.

Inventory segmentation adds precision here. Grouping SKUs by both value and velocity surfaces two kinds of problems at once: high-value items running dangerously low on stock and slow movers quietly accumulating carrying costs nobody is reviewing. That combination tells you which cuts carry real stockout risk if your forecast turns out to be wrong, and some forecasts will be. The products you keep are the ones worth that risk. Cutting too aggressively on a product mid-plateau, before genuine decline sets in, is how you trade a carrying cost problem for a lost-revenue problem.

Gartner’s finding that wide assortments frustrate customers even in categories with short life cycles gives that last point a sharper edge. Curation improves margins and reduces waste, but it only works when the editing is grounded in lifecycle data rather than instinct about what feels stale. The products that survive this process don’t just reduce clutter. They carry the weight of the ones you removed.

Final thoughts

A bloated catalog turns product count into a tax on attention, cash, and shelf space, and that tax hits small shops hardest when every decision already competes with a full-time life. Once that pattern sets in, growth gets harder to see clearly because busy work starts masquerading as progress.

The useful shift is to treat the catalog like a gate with standards. The storage-unit mind-set is what let the dead weight pile up in the first place. When you reduce low performing SKUs and make every new item earn entry, the shop gets easier to run and easier to trust. Fewer products won’t magically fix weak demand, but they do give your best sellers room to carry their real weight.
